A sample of gas expands from $V_1$ to $V _2$. In which of the following, the work done will be greatest ?

Work done $=$ Area bounded by $PV$ graph and volume axis
Among the three process, bounded area by $PV$ graph and volume axis is greatest for isobaric process, hence work done is greatest for isobaric process
